Amarillo By Morning: PBR Launches Own Record Label, Publishing Company

The PBR is launching its own record label, PBR Music, and publishing company, Down in the Well, and "has signed U.S. Army combat veteran Ryan Weaver as the label's first singer-songwriter," according to Dave Brooks of BILLBOARD. While PBR has "worked with dozens of artists over the year to provide music for their events, the launch of PBR Music is a significant move into the music space for the organization owned by Endeavor." Weaver will "release his 'Celebrate America' EP with PBR Music and record music for the league and perform at its events as the Official Patriotic Voice of the PBR’s Celebrate America campaign." PBR will "feature Weaver’s songs, at upcoming events, and in digital marketing, television broadcasts and social media campaigns." PBR CEO Sean Gleason said, "Music has always been at the heart of the PBR experience, and Ryan Weaver represents the latest incarnation of our music strategy as PBR Music’s first artist." Weaver "honors America's deceased military veterans with the song 'Never Forgotten'" (BILLBOARD.com, 10/18).
